So I am one of the Crazies that will track and daily my ZL1 1LE. (on the nice days) so I knew going in to this I would require a second set of wheels and tires for the street. I'm not a bling guy I don't spend big bucks on wheels that I will be driving on the street so I was looking for "cheap" options.
Haters don't Hate... Yes I put cheap wheels on my ZL1. My wife also drives it and if a wheel gets curbed bent or cracked I want to be able to just replace it and move on.

So if your looking for a cheap good looking set up for the street here it is...

The Wheels
https://www.nlmotoring.com/XXR-530-W...f-10%2E75=1694

The Tires
https://www.tirerack.com/tires/tires...omCompare1=yes

(photos omitted for clarity)

Wheels XXR 530 19 x 10.75 +35 offset Rear and +15 Front.
325/30R19 on all four corners. The Firestone's give very good wet/cold traction and solid hot/dry traction.

I had this set up on my 13 ZL1 and the fronts poked out a bit. But on the New ZL1 with the wider fenders they fit perfect. I will say the tires come extremely close to the height adjusting collar on the front strut.

If you shop deals you can find this set up for $1600-$1700

Hey Tomster,

Thanks for the great post and advice. I am similar situation with my ZL1 1LE where i track and drive it. After researching your setup, I just ordered the same thing so now I will have stock rims (I will put the fire hawks on those for DD since those rims are heavier).

Then I have a set of Z/28 rims I picked up with Hoosier R4 slicks. Then I ordered another set of the goodyear stock tires (my original set are corded after 1.5 track days), which I will put on the XXR530 wheels for track. I tried both the hoosiers and the stock tires at the track...and I have to say...the stock tires actually felt better. The R4's are nice and sticky, but with a lot less forgiveness.
